magento / magento2-upward-connector

Magento module for routing front-end requests to UPWARD-PHP
Open Software License 3.0
24 stars 25 forks source link

Upward connect not compatible with PHP 8.2 #54

Open ash2fast380 opened 3 months ago

ash2fast380 commented 3 months ago

Magento Upward connector is not compatible with PHP 8.2 used with Adobe commerce 2.4.7

Nurgiel commented 2 months ago

I have the same issue:

└─$ composer require magento/module-upward-connector
./composer.json has been updated
Running composer update magento/module-upward-connector
Loading composer repositories with package information
Updating dependencies
Your requirements could not be resolved to an installable set of packages.

  Problem 1
    - magento/module-upward-connector[dev-develop, 2.0.3, ..., 2.0.4.x-dev] require magento/upward * -> satisfiable by magento/upward[dev-dependabot/npm_and_yarn/lodash-4.17.19, dev-dependabot/npm_and_yarn/object-path-0.11.5, dev-master, dev-tommy/240-compatability, dev-dev/update-references, dev-develop, 1.0.0, ..., 1.2.0, 2.0.0, ..., 2.0.3.x-dev, 9999999-dev].
    - magento/module-upward-connector 2.0.2 requires magento/upward ~2.0.2 -> satisfiable by magento/upward[2.0.2, 2.0.3, 2.0.3.x-dev].
    - magento/module-upward-connector[dev-zetlen/use-bypass-nomenclature, dev-master, dev-release/1.1.2, dev-dev/update-references, 1.1.2, ..., 1.4.0, 2.0.0] require php ~7.3.0||~7.4.0 -> your php version (8.2.23) does not satisfy that requirement.
    - magento/module-upward-connector 1.0.0 requires php ~7.1.3||~7.2.0 -> your php version (8.2.23) does not satisfy that requirement.
    - magento/module-upward-connector[1.0.1, ..., 1.1.1] require php ~7.1.3||~7.2.0||~7.3.0 -> your php version (8.2.23) does not satisfy that requirement.
    - magento/module-upward-connector 2.0.1 requires php ~7.4.0||~8.1.0 -> your php version (8.2.23) does not satisfy that requirement.
    - magento/upward 2.0.1 requires php ~7.4.0||~8.1.0 -> your php version (8.2.23) does not satisfy that requirement.
    - magento/upward[1.0.0, ..., 1.1.1] require symfony/yaml ^2.3||^3.3 -> found symfony/yaml[v2.3.0, ..., 2.8.x-dev, v3.3.0-BETA1, ..., 3.4.x-dev] but the package is fixed to v7.1.4 (lock file version) by a partial update and that version does not match. Make sure you list it as an argument for the update command.
    - magento/upward[1.1.2, ..., 1.1.3] require symfony/yaml ^2.3 || ^3.3 || ^4.0 -> found symfony/yaml[v2.3.0, ..., 2.8.x-dev, v3.3.0-BETA1, ..., 3.4.x-dev, v4.0.0-BETA1, ..., 4.4.x-dev] but the package is fixed to v7.1.4 (lock file version) by a partial update and that version does not match. Make sure you list it as an argument for the update command.
    - magento/upward[1.1.4, ..., 1.2.0, 2.0.0, ..., 2.0.3.x-dev] require symfony/yaml ^2.3 || ^3.3 || ^4.0 || ^5.0 -> found symfony/yaml[v2.3.0, ..., 2.8.x-dev, v3.3.0-BETA1, ..., 3.4.x-dev, v4.0.0-BETA1, ..., 4.4.x-dev, v5.0.0-BETA1, ..., 5.4.x-dev] but the package is fixed to v7.1.4 (lock file version) by a partial update and that version does not match. Make sure you list it as an argument for the update command.
    - Root composer.json requires magento/module-upward-connector * -> satisfiable by magento/module-upward-connector[dev-zetlen/use-bypass-nomenclature, dev-master, dev-release/1.1.2, dev-dev/update-references, dev-develop, 1.0.0, ..., 1.4.0, 2.0.0, ..., 2.0.4.x-dev, 9999999-dev].

Use the option --with-all-dependencies (-W) to allow upgrades, downgrades and removals for packages currently locked to specific versions.
You can also try re-running composer require with an explicit version constraint, e.g. "composer require magento/module-upward-connector:*" to figure out if any version is installable, or "composer require magento/module-upward-connector:^2.1" if you know which you need.

Installation failed, reverting ./composer.json and ./composer.lock to their original content.